Output 44373ba03fc6c9f4bbbe80620fc6ce45ddc09165b632aeb6505ad6fb12ffae7c:1

value
18990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7762c4c50178846b56d751c2ded3beaa9978710e OP_EQUAL
address
3CaGewGCYCJ5aRU9qUAFnPAj3vbCSkFMyZ
transaction
44373ba03fc6c9f4bbbe80620fc6ce45ddc09165b632aeb6505ad6fb12ffae7c
confirmations
400671
spent
true